Full time Fleet Maintenance Controller needed for a 08:30 - 17:00 shift. Monday - Friday. Office based role onsite at Unipart Logistics, Nuneaton, CV10 7RL.Job PurposeAs a Fleet Maintenance Controller, youll assist with the day to day running of a fleet of 3000+ vehicles, ensuring that they are legally compliant and roadworthy. You are the first point of call for supporting engineers in the field. You will help solve problemsand minimise inconvenience and downtime.
